<p><a href="f0b85306b9">Fronts</a><br />
Wheel bearings<br />
drop links<br />
ball joints<br />
anti roll bar bushes<br />
wishbone bushes<br />
steering rack track rod ends (inner?) &amp; (outer)<br />
CV joints, although you might aswell swap out to a spanking set of remanufactured driveshafts.<br />
brake lines&gt; could be worth getting slightly longer ones if going real low.</p>
<p><a href="f0b85306b9">Rear</a><br />
Wheel bearings<br />
various bushings<br />
brake lines</p>
<p>anyone feel free to pitch in and add more :P<br />
Oh and then budget in for a real good alignment session ;)</p>
